Aluminum vs Carbon: Deciphering the Frame Debate
Aluminum or carbon? It’s a question as old as modern biking. Aluminum, like on the Powerfly LT 9.9, is durable and has a more forgiving price point. Carbon, as seen on the Rail 9.8, is lighter and can dampen vibrations better. Your choice will depend on your priorities: durability or weight savings.

What maintenance is required to keep these e-bikes in top condition?
Regular maintenance for these e-bikes includes keeping the battery charged, checking tire pressure, and ensuring the brakes and gears are functioning properly. It’s also a good idea to have them serviced by a professional annually or after a set number of miles.
